lteawoo

lteawoo / SourceLoop

Public

Research runtime for AI tools, built around NotebookLM.

19
11
100% credibility
Found Apr 06, 2026 at 19 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
TypeScript
AI Summary

SourceLoop automates repeatable AI research using Google's NotebookLM to generate cited answers from sources and archive them as local Markdown files.

How It Works

1
🆕 Start your research project

You create a new folder for your research and set it up with a simple command.

2
📝 Name your topic

Pick a name for what you want to research, like 'AI agents', and add any goals.

3
🌐 Open a private research browser

Launch a special, isolated web browser just for your project to keep things safe and separate.

4
📓 Build your AI notebook

Create a smart notebook, add your notes, links, or files, and connect it to your topic.

5
💭 Plan your questions

Generate a list of smart, focused questions tailored to dig deep into your topic.

6
🔄 Run the research

Watch as the AI asks each question and pulls grounded answers with sources cited.

📁 Get your research archive

Everything saves as easy-to-reuse notes in folders, ready for writing, sharing, or building on.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 19 to 19 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is SourceLoop?

SourceLoop is a TypeScript CLI runtime that automates deep research workflows for AI tools like Codex, Claude Code, or Gemini CLI, built around NotebookLM. It manages a dedicated Chrome browser, plans batches of targeted questions, runs grounded Q&A on your sources, and archives answers with citations as local Markdown files. No more vanishing browser tabs or weak prompts—get reusable github research data from urls, files, or transcripts.

Why is it gaining traction?

It skips RAG hassles like vector DBs by leveraging NotebookLM's multi-source reasoning and built-in citations, while adding topic-first planning and full-batch runs via sourceloop cli. Developers dig the Obsidian-friendly outputs for github research blog posts or surveys, plus audit logs for runtime error tracking in research github copilot flows. Stands out for turning ephemeral AI chats into versioned research repos without custom research runtime libraries.

Who should use this?

AI agent builders needing grounded research without hallucinations, like those scripting github research group koch analyses or research paper template generation. Ideal for indie devs doing research on webassembly runtimes a survey, or solo researchers chaining source loop gata only pipelines from NotebookLM. Skip if you're not in deep research tools.

Verdict

Worth a spin for NotebookLM fans—sourceloop cli delivers real research-to-runtime value in 19 stars. At 1.0% credibility, it's early (rough UI selectors, citation fidelity), but solid docs and tests make it playable now; fork for production.

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.